For me, I have moved almost exclusively to crypto payments. That said, depending on the amount agreed upon (single hour of time vs overnight, travel, etc) the confirmation time associated with amount is important to keep in mind (depending on the crypto you're transacting with). If payment for an hour is done before using BTC, there would be sufficient confirmation time once the session is over to ensure non-reversal of funds and that the transaction is in fact recorded on-chain.

 

Things can get complicated when using smart contracts (off chain data oracles that can compute date/times in relation to the payment) but can be programmed so that Bob can pay Alice at 20:45 EST, 15 min before both parties agree the appointment is to end. Overall, it's a nice way to manage expectations on both ends; a reasonable time for payment to be made but not necessarily right away.

I don’t want to take this ? off track but I’m a complete crypto currency n00b. Do you need to have bitcoins for this? Just curious ?

 

Sorry, I missed this post. Just caught it now. Bitcoin isn't smart contract compatible at the moment, think of it as digital gold that is primarily held and not really moved around much due to the lack of smart contract integration.

 

However, if you were simply looking to pay in Bitcoin upon meeting the provider, yes you would have to create a wallet, move BTC to that wallet and send the agreed upon amount to the providers wallet. There are layer 2 solutions that ensure quick transaction finality without waiting 10 min for a confirmation.

 

This may sound somewhat overwhelming, but it's pretty easy to grasp once you dive in and begin using it. If you have questions on this, send me a pm and I'll try to assist :)
